Output 103f7d1feeb6efed830ca604fe66e858eda784d2822a8cc1cb345b3e11c7c967:6

value
26026462
script pubkey
OP_0 OP_PUSHBYTES_20 a6eefadd2c18d9a63913e06b360b1d862befde94
address
bc1q5mh04hfvrrv6vwgnup4nvzcasc47lh55v24p92
transaction
103f7d1feeb6efed830ca604fe66e858eda784d2822a8cc1cb345b3e11c7c967
spent
true